The HBLFA is located in Ennstal, Styria, and was created in 2005 from the merger of the formerly independent institutions BAL Gumpenstein and HBLA Raumberg. As the largest department of the BMLRT (Federal Ministry of Agriculture, Regions and Tourism) with around 300 employees, the HBLFA is the driving force throughout Austria for sustainable business in the areas of agriculture, nutrition and the environment in rural areas. In addition to research work, practice-oriented agricultural training is also important the areas of agricultural management and environmental and resource management are the main pillars of the HBLFA.
